
Women in Italian Design
Publisher: Corraini Edizioni Editor: Silvana Annicchiarico ISBN: 9788875705671 Format: Softcover, 456pp, 240x310 mm
Twentieth-century Italian design was objectively and indisputably patriarchal. Design history recognises, in the best of cases, ten or so female exemplars. This ninth edition of the Trienniale Design Museum book series documents hundreds and hundreds. Women have been, and remain, a quantitatively and qualitatively significant part of Italian design that has been hidden, removed and marginalised. Women in Italian Design, edited by Silvana Annicchiarico, seeks to fill this gap, telling the tale of Italian design from the beginning of the twentieth century to the present day from a different perspective.
